Shannon Dawn Butler, born on April 06, 1959, in Houston, Texas was sent to her eternal home on December 30, 2025, in Denton, Texas. She was the beloved daughter of Virgil and Anita Butler.
Shannon was a shining light in the lives of all who had the privilege of knowing her. Her journey on this earth was one marked by love, laughter, and music. Her passing has left a void in the hearts of her family, friends, and many more whose lives were touched by Shannon. We ask that you remember her not for the way her life ended, but for the way it was lived, and for the profound impact it had on the many lives of those who had the privilege of knowing her and being taught by her.
Shannon is survived by her loving parent, Virgil Butler, and sisters Brenda Butler Walsworth and Stacy Ann Butler. Shannon was the cherished mother of two wonderful children, Patrick Thompson and Jessica Thompson. She also leaves behind aunts and uncles who adored her dearly. Among them are Billy and Martha Butler and Glenn Legate, and a host of cousins.
She is a graduate from the University of North Texas and after graduation, Shannon embarked on a mission to spread the message that music is the language of the spirit. For 20 years, Shannon taught countless students across Texas before her retirement.
Those who knew Shannon will remember her for her infectious smile and overwhelming laughter, her deep-rooted faith in Jesus. She had a rare gift for making others smile and laugh, leaving a lasting impact on all who crossed her path.
The Celebration of Life service to honor the life of Shannon Dawn Butler will be held on January 3rd, 2026, at 2:00 PM at Mulkey-Bowes-Montgomery Funeral Home — 705 N. Locust, Denton, Texas 76201.
Although Shannon’s physical presence may no longer grace our lives, her spirit will continue to inspire and uplift us. May her memory be a blessing, and may we carry forth her legacy of love and continue to inspire those around us as she always did. Dear Shannon, may your light shine forever and continue singing in the choirs of heaven.
